MySQL无法连接数据库可能由多种原因导致,以下是一些基础概念以及常见问题的详细解答:
MySQL:一个流行的关系型数据库管理系统(RDBMS),广泛用于Web应用和其他软件项目中。
连接数据库:指的是客户端程序与数据库服务器建立通信的过程,以便执行SQL查询、更新数据等操作。
应用场景:
优势:
以下是一个简单的Python脚本示例,用于连接MySQL数据库并执行查询:
import mysql.connector
try:
mydb = mysql.connector.connect(
host="localhost",
user="yourusername",
password="yourpassword",
database="yourdatabase"
)
mycursor = mydb.cursor()
mycursor.execute("SELECT * FROM yourtable")
myresult = mycursor.fetchall()
for x in myresult:
print(x)
except mysql.connector.Error as err:
print(f"Error: {err}")
finally:
if mydb.is_connected():
mycursor.close()
mydb.close()
希望这些信息能帮助您解决MySQL连接问题!如有其他疑问,请随时提问。
领取专属 10元无门槛券
手把手带您无忧上云